Swat.io is a Software-as-a-Service product that supports marketers in Social Media Publishing and Community Management. We are proud to be an independent, self-financed, product-led company,focused on building a product that users actually love. We follow a self-service-first approach and intentionally avoid aggressive sales tactics, putting user experience and value at the center of everything we do.

Today, our goal is to continue growing sustainably and join the top 1% of SaaS companies with over €10 million in ARR. We want to create a meaningful impact for our customers, team, and company, becoming an integral part of our customers’ daily workflow. Guided by our core values—we add value, we drive progress, we own it, we thrive together — we prioritize quality over quantity. We focus on exceptional talent and a collaborative, supportive culture, believing that revenue follows quality, not the other way around.

At Swat.io, we're a team of 50 people with diverse backgrounds. We focus on staying lean and agile, and we’re looking for makers who thrive in this kind of environment.

Our stack/How we work:

  • The product team plans everything in Linear, collaborates with designers in Figma, and works in 5-week development cycles, each starting with a kickoff to clarify resources, scope, and what we can realistically accomplish, whether for research or execution.
  • We keep our processes agile with needed fixed points such as weekly team meetings, retrospectives, and ad hoc collaboration via Slack, Google Meet, or Slack Huddles. We are always open to jumping on calls, diving into problems together, and making sure humour is part of the process. Strong GIF game is recommended.
  • We enhance productivity with advanced AI features of Raycast Pro, track user feedback in Productboard, and analyze product usage with PostHog to guide decisions and priorities.
  • Bigger projects typically span 2–3 cycles, but we aim to ship a meaningful first iteration within one cycle.
  • The entire Swat.io team collaborates on Slack, Linear, Google Meet, Notion, Google Suite, and FigJam.
